What Influences Cost-Effective IT Support in Ireland?


Several factors affect the price of IT support. Knowing these helps in making informed decisions.


  • Type of Support: On-site support usually costs more than remote support. Some businesses need both.

  • Service Level: Basic support covers simple troubleshooting. Advanced support includes network management and cybersecurity.

  • Response Time: Faster response times often come with higher fees.

  • Contract Length: Long-term contracts may offer discounts.

  • Business Size: Larger businesses require more resources, increasing costs.

  • Technology Complexity: More complex systems need specialized support.


Choosing cost-effective IT support means balancing these factors with your business needs.

How much does IT cost to make a website in Ireland?


Creating a website involves several IT costs. These vary depending on the website’s complexity and features.


  • Domain and Hosting: Domain registration costs around €10-€20 per year. Hosting can range from €5 to €50 per month.

  • Design and Development: A simple website may cost €500-€1,500. More complex sites with custom features can cost €2,000 or more.

  • Maintenance: Ongoing updates and security checks typically cost €50-€200 per month.

  • Additional Features: E-commerce, booking systems, or integrations add to the cost.


Planning your website budget carefully ensures you get the right balance of quality and affordability.

Common IT Support Pricing Models in Ireland


Understanding pricing models helps in choosing the best option.


  • Hourly Rate: Pay for the time spent on support. Rates range from €50 to €120 per hour.

  • Monthly Retainer: Fixed monthly fee for a set number of support hours or services.

  • Per Device/User: Charges based on the number of devices or users supported.

  • Project-Based: One-time fee for specific projects like system upgrades or installations.


Each model suits different business needs. For ongoing support, monthly retainers often provide better value.
